public abstract class BaseACIBuilderFactory extends Object implements ACIBuilderFactory
修飾子とタイプ | フィールドと説明 |
---|---|
protected Map<String,String> |
properties
プロパティ
|
コンストラクタと説明 |
---|
BaseACIBuilderFactory() |
修飾子とタイプ | メソッドと説明 |
---|---|
protected void |
addProperty(String key,
String value)
与えられたキーで与えられた値をプロパティに追加します。
|
protected void |
addPropertyAsBoolean(String key,
boolean value)
与えられたキーで与えられた値を文字列としてプロパティに追加します。
|
protected void |
addPropertyAsInteger(String key,
int value)
与えられたキーで与えられた値を文字列としてプロパティに追加します。
|
protected String |
getProperty(String key)
与えられたキーでプロパティから取得した値を返します。
|
protected String |
getProperty(String key,
String defaultValue)
与えられたキーでプロパティから取得した値を返します。
|
protected boolean |
getPropertyAsBoolean(String key)
与えられたキーでプロパティから取得した値をbooleanに変換して返します。
|
protected boolean |
getPropertyAsBoolean(String key,
boolean defaultValue)
与えられたキーでプロパティから取得した値をbooleanに変換して返します。
|
protected int |
getPropertyAsInteger(String key)
与えられたキーでプロパティから取得した値をintに変換して返します。
|
protected int |
getPropertyAsInteger(String key,
int defaultValue)
与えられたキーでプロパティから取得した値をintに変換して返します。
|
void |
init(Map<String,String> properties)
与えられたプロパティをローカル変数へ保持します。
|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
create
public void init(Map<String,String> properties)
super.init(properties)
を呼び出す事を推奨します。init
インタフェース内 ACIBuilderFactory
properties
- パラメータACIBuilderFactory.init(java.util.Map)
protected void addProperty(String key, String value)
key
- キーvalue
- プロパティ値protected String getProperty(String key)
key
- キーprotected String getProperty(String key, String defaultValue)
key
- キーdefaultValue
- デフォルト値protected void addPropertyAsInteger(String key, int value)
key
- キーvalue
- プロパティ値protected int getPropertyAsInteger(String key)
key
- キーprotected int getPropertyAsInteger(String key, int defaultValue)
key
- キーdefaultValue
- デフォルト値protected void addPropertyAsBoolean(String key, boolean value)
key
- キーvalue
- プロパティ値protected boolean getPropertyAsBoolean(String key)
key
- キーprotected boolean getPropertyAsBoolean(String key, boolean defaultValue)
key
- キーdefaultValue
- デフォルト値Copyright © 2012 NTT DATA INTRAMART CORPORATION